Product Overview

Category

The MSB92ASWT1G belongs to the category of semiconductor devices, specifically a Schottky Barrier Rectifier.

Use

It is commonly used in power supply applications, voltage clamping, and reverse polarity protection.

Characteristics

  • Low forward voltage drop
  • High-frequency operation capability
  • Fast switching speed
  • High current capability

Package

The MSB92ASWT1G is typically available in a surface-mount SMB package.

Essence

This rectifier is essential for converting alternating current (AC) to direct current (DC) with minimal power loss.

Packaging/Quantity

It is usually packaged in reels or tubes, with quantities varying based on manufacturer specifications.

Working Principles

The MSB92ASWT1G operates based on the Schottky barrier principle, where the metal-semiconductor junction allows for faster switching and lower forward voltage drop compared to conventional diodes.

Detailed Application Field Plans

Power Supplies

The rectifier can be used in various power supply designs, including switch-mode power supplies and AC-DC converters.

Voltage Clamping

It is effective for protecting sensitive electronic components from voltage spikes and transients.

Reverse Polarity Protection

In circuits where reverse polarity may occur, the rectifier prevents damage by allowing current flow in only one direction.
